HebrewH2685Verb
חֲצַף
cha.tsaph
“be hasty”
2Occurrences
H2685Strong's #
VerbPart of Speech
Definition
Quick Definition(Strong's Concordance)
properly, to shear or cut close; figuratively, to be severe
(Aramaic) a primitive root;
Full Lexicon Entry(Abbott-Smith)
(Aphel) to be urgent, harsh, show insolence

Occurrences
חֲצַף appears 2 times in the Old Testament.
Distribution by Book
Daniel
2
Key Passages
Daniel 2:15BSB
“Why is the decree from the king so harsh?” he asked.At this time Arioch explained the situation to Daniel.
Daniel 3:22BSB
The king’s command was so urgent and the furnace so hot that the fiery flames killed the men who carried up Shadrach, Meshach, and Abednego.
